The Evolving Landscape of FPS Performance Metrics
Traditional performance metrics such as frame rate (FPS), latency, and load times remain vital. However, with the advent of high-refresh-rate displays and competitive eSports environments, these parameters alone no longer suffice. Modern benchmarking integrates multi-dimensional analyses—including frame time consistency, GPU/CPU load balances, and input lag variations—to paint a complete picture of game stability.
